Technical Checks and Commercial Considerations

Before listing any finished goods on your Etsy product pages or taking them to a craft fair, rigorous testing is non-negotiable. Always test the file before selling finished products. Check if the SVG lines are truly closed and clean to prevent your cutting machine from making stray cuts. Preview the PNG transparency on both light and dark mockups to ensure there are no halos or pixelation. If you plan to use this for sublimation, confirm the resolution is high enough (usually 300 DPI) to prevent blurriness on large surfaces like pillows or blankets.

Color testing is another vital step. While the black silhouette version is classic, consider how this looks in pastel HTV for a spring collection or metallic vinyl for holiday gifts. Place the design on real product mockups to visualize the final result before committing materials. When pairing this graphic with additional text, such as a customer's name or a date, choose your typography wisely. A bold sans serif font can modernize the look, while a script font or handwritten font can enhance the cozy, homemade feel. Avoid overly decorative display font styles that might clash with the simplicity of the dog illustration.

Finally, and most importantly, always confirm the commercial license terms before using this for customer orders. As a creative entrepreneur, protecting your business from copyright issues is paramount. Ensure that the digital product you purchased allows for use in physical goods for sale, which is standard for most assets on creative marketplace platforms, but always double-check.
